Equipment Details:
Telescopic boom lifts in the 120 to 125 foot class provide long, straight-line reach for tall exterior work where horizontal access is critical. They’re suited for high-rise construction, industrial maintenance, tree work, and large civil infrastructure tasks, with a straight boom that lets operators reach out and up to areas that are hard to approach with other equipment. Internal-combustion power, four-wheel drive, and steer help position on rough terrain, and continuous rotation supports efficient set-ups at height.
In this range, platform heights are about 120–125 feet with working heights typically in the mid- to high-120s, horizontal outreach commonly in the 70–80 foot range, and platform capacities often between 500 and 1,000 pounds. Jib and platform rotation features allow fine positioning at the work area while maintaining stability on flat, prepared ground.
